Decision No. 09/2006/QĐ-BTNMT of the Ministry of Natural Resources and Environment issuing Regulations on the establishment of topographic maps at scales of 1:250,000, 1:500,000, and 1:1,000,000 to be applied nationwide. The Decision shall take effect fifteen days from the date of publication in the Official Gazette.

MINISTER OF NATURAL RESOURCES AND ENVIRONMENT
BASED ON THE GOVERNMENT DECREE NO. 12/2002/ND-CP OF JANUARY 22, 2002 ON SURVEYING AND MAPPING ACTIVITIES;
BASED ON THE GOVERNMENT DECREE NO. 91/2002/ND-CP OF NOVEMBER 11, 2002 ON THE FUNCTIONS, TASKS, POWERS, AND ORGANIZATIONAL STRUCTURE OF THE MINISTRY OF NATURAL RESOURCES AND ENVIRONMENT;
PURSUANT TO THE PROPOSAL OF THE DIRECTOR OF THE SURVEYING AND MAPPING DEPARTMENT, THE HEAD OF THE LEGAL AFFAIRS DEPARTMENT,
DECISION:
Article 1. ATTACHED HERETO ARE THE REGULATIONS ON THE ESTABLISHMENT OF TOPOGRAPHIC MAPS AT SCALES OF 1:250,000, 1:500,000, AND 1:1,000,000 TO BE UNIFORMLY APPLIED THROUGHOUT THE COUNTRY.
Article 2. THIS DECISION SHALL TAKE EFFECT 15 DAYS AFTER ITS PUBLICATION IN THE OFFICIAL GAZETTE.
Article 3. THE HEADS OF THE SUBORDINATE UNITS OF THE MINISTRY, THE DIRECTORS OF THE DEPARTMENTS OF NATURAL RESOURCES AND ENVIRONMENT, AND THE RELATED ORGANIZATIONS AND INDIVIDUALS ARE RESPONSIBLE FOR IMPLEMENTING THIS DECISION./.
